Differences

Reasons to consider the Intel Core i5-10310U

  • CPU is newer: launch date 1 year(s) 0 month(s) later
  • 3x lower typical power consumption: 15 Watt vs 45 Watt
Launch date 13 May 2020 vs 23 April 2019
Thermal Design Power (TDP) 15 Watt vs 45 Watt

Reasons to consider the Intel Core i9-9980HK

  • Processor is unlocked, an unlocked multiplier allows for easier overclocking
  • 4 more cores, run more applications at once: 8 vs 4
  • 8 more threads: 16 vs 8
  • Around 14% higher clock speed: 5.00 GHz vs 4.40 GHz
  • 2x more L1 cache, more data can be stored in the L1 cache for quick access later
  • 2x more L2 cache, more data can be stored in the L2 cache for quick access later
  • 2.7x more L3 cache, more data can be stored in the L3 cache for quick access later
  • 2x more maximum memory size: 128 GB vs 64 GB
  • Around 15% better performance in PassMark - Single thread mark: 2530 vs 2199
  • 2.2x better performance in PassMark - CPU mark: 14120 vs 6399
